So, 'Behind Bars - Germany's Most Dangerous Jail' digs deep into the gritty atmosphere of Aachen Prison, where the stakes are sky-high. It's a documentary that really nails the tension, showing the harsh realities faced by both inmates and the staff. The pacing feels deliberate, almost mirroring the suffocating experience of prison life. It’s not just about the violent offenders; there's a poignant look at how families cope with the fallout of incarceration. The absence of a definitive director gives it a raw, almost voyeuristic feel, as if we’re just observers in a world most of us never see. It's distinct for its unflinching honesty, a compelling look at a system that few really understand. Worth a watch for those intrigued by the darker sides of society.
